A leading urgent care facility in the Greater Dallas Area is seeking a dedicated Urgent Care Veterinarian to join their compassionate and efficient team. This clinic offers a unique opportunity to provide affordable after-hours care for canine and feline patients, bridging the gap between daytime general practice and emergency care. With a focus solely on urgent care, the clinic addresses common issues like wound management, ear infections, vomiting / diarrhea, and euthanasia—without the additional expense of emergency clinic fees.
This clinic operates with single-doctor shifts , ensuring a manageable and focused caseload. The modern, paperless facility is equipped with cloud-based EMR, digital x-rays, and a complete suite of IDEXX in-house lab equipment for quick diagnostics and care.
